Agreed... the "coneheads" are pretty creepy... I'll try to post a link to a related video that offers a very compelling explanation.
You are viewing a single comment's thread from:
Agreed... the "coneheads" are pretty creepy... I'll try to post a link to a related video that offers a very compelling explanation.